Police news 28 June 2024

Police updates on crimes and investigations for 28 June 2024.

Fatal crash, Malaghans Road, Dalefield

Two people have died following a two-vehicle crash on Malaghans Road, Dalefield, Queenstown-Lakes District.

Emergency services were alerted about 10pm last night and located two people deceased at the scene.

The Serious Crash Unit has conducted a scene examination and the road reopened about midday.

Enquiries into the circumstances of the crash are ongoing.

Crash: Red Hills Road, Massey

Police were in attendance at a two vehicle crash on Red Hills Road in Massey Thursday morning.

The crash occurred at around 10.44am and involved a Police vehicle and a member of the public’s vehicle.

The Police vehicle was travelling at road speed at the time the incident occurred.

The member of the public’s vehicle has collided with the Police vehicle, and as a result both vehicles have sustained significant damage.

A Police officer and a social worker, travelling in the Police vehicle, have both suffered moderate injuries.

The member of the public has also suffered moderate injuries. All three were transported through to North Shore Hospital.

The crash blocked a section of Red Hills Road and traffic management was put in place between Sunnyvale Road and Nixon Road.

As standard procedure Police will be notifying the Independent Police Conduct Authority of the incident.

Fatal Crash, Boyd Road, Gordonton

One person has died following a two vehicle crash on Boyd Road near Williamson Road, Gordonton, Thursday morning.

Emergency services responded to the crash around 10:15am.

A secound person suffered serious injuries.

The Serious Crash Unit conducted a scene examination.

The road has since reopened and enquiries into the circumstances of the crash are ongoing.

Name release – New North Road, Mt Albert crash

Police can now name the pedestrian who died in a serious crash on New North Road in Mt Albert on June 19.

He was 53-year-old Jason Dean McEwen, of Mt Albert.

‘Police’s thoughts remain with his family and friends.’

Investigations into what happened are ongoing.
